A nostalgia-driven interview series where comedians and storytellers share vivid memories from childhood, family dynamics, and formative hometown moments. Episodes frequently thread personal history with career insights, using funny, often wild anecdotes about adolescence, neighborhood life, and early performances. Notable throughlines include large family or tight-knit community dynamics, road trips and small-town culture, and a knack for turning shared memories into engaging storytelling. The format often blends heartfelt reminiscence with sharp humor, and guests range from stand-up veterans to actors and local personalities, sometimes weaving in promotional moments or behind-the-scenes career context.
